Minton Cronkhite sold Liberty Electric in 1928 .... taking head craftsman & machinist Otto with him ...being burdened with excess money he opened Crovan with his neighbor Vanderhoof to build and sell O scale model trains ...hoping to cater to the rich and wealthy in the NYC metro area with the growing model railroading field.

Minton bought from all the builders Egolf , Alexander , & Icken ..so comparisons could be made and improved upon .

Crovan pieces were expensive ..and judging by remaining examples, sales were not stellar ...Minton may have been the best customer .

In the 1929-32 period there was much learning and improving going on ... construction and detail was constantly being pushed forward ...rich men with money fueling the desire for better quality pieces so when they entered the club with a finely fitted traveling case ...pulling out the latest fine creation immediately caused envy among all peers...... result next day rich guy #2 is on the phone ordering the same engine only better ..
